| | | Ronde van Nederland (2.1) |
| 28-08 | DNF | | Stage 5Blerick - Landgraaf (225.0km) | 225.0km |
| 27-08 | 80 | | Stage 4Nijverdal - Venlo (187.0km) | 187.0km |
| 26-08 | 36 | | Stage 3bNordhorn - Denekamp (26.0km) | 26.0km |
| 26-08 | 85 | | Stage 3aCoevorden - Denekamp (85.0km) | 85.0km |
| 25-08 | 77 | | Stage 2Utrecht - Coevorden (186.0km) | 186.0km |
| 24-08 | 82 | | Stage 1Gouda - Tilburg (178.0km) | 178.0km |
| 22-08 | DNF | | Meisterschaft von Zürich (CDM) | 245.0km |
| 15-08 | 81 | | HEW-Cyclassics (CDM) | 253.0km |
| | | Giro d'Italia (2.HC) |
| 104 | | Klassement |
| 52 | | Punten |
| 06-06 | 88 | 104 | Stage 22Darfo Boario Terme - Milano (170.0km) | 170.0km |
| 05-06 | 69 | 104 | Stage 21Madonna di Campiglio - Aprica (190.0km) | 190.0km |
| 04-06 | 97 | 114 | Stage 20Predazzo - Madonna di Campiglio (175.0km) | 175.0km |
| 03-06 | 74 | 114 | Stage 19Castelfranco Veneto - Alpe di Pampeago (166.0km) | 166.0km |
| 02-06 | 54 | 119 | Stage 18Treviso - Treviso (45.0km) | 45.0km |
| 01-06 | 84 | 122 | Stage 17Lumezzane - Castelfranco Veneto (215.0km) | 215.0km |
| 31-05 | 108 | 121 | Stage 16Biella - Lumezzane (232.0km) | 232.0km |
| 30-05 | 101 | 122 | Stage 15Racconigi - Santuario di Oropa (160.0km) | 160.0km |
| 29-05 | 68 | 122 | Stage 14Bra - Borgo San Dalmazzo (187.0km) | 187.0km |
| 27-05 | 86 | 127 | Stage 13Sassuolo - Rapallo (243.0km) | 243.0km |
| 26-05 | 113 | 136 | Stage 12Cesenatico - Sassuolo (168.0km) | 168.0km |
| 25-05 | 114 | 136 | Stage 11Sansepolcro - Cesenatico (125.0km) | 125.0km |
| 24-05 | 114 | 135 | Stage 10Ancona - Sansepolcro (189.0km) | 189.0km |
| 23-05 | 144 | 137 | Stage 9Ancona - Ancona (32.0km) | 32.0km |
| 22-05 | 135 | 136 | Stage 8Pescara - Gran Sasso d'Italia (253.0km) | 253.0km |
| 21-05 | 134 | 138 | Stage 7Foggia - Lanciano (153.0km) | 153.0km |
| 20-05 | 124 | 136 | Stage 6Lauria - Foggia (257.0km) | 257.0km |
| 19-05 | 144 | 135 | Stage 5Terme Luigiane - Monte Sirino (144.0km) | 144.0km |
| 18-05 | 153 | 133 | Stage 4Vibo Valentia - Terme Luigiane (186.0km) | 186.0km |
| 17-05 | 125 | 109 | Stage 3Catania - Messina (176.0km) | 176.0km |
| 16-05 | 107 | 106 | Stage 2Noto - Catania (133.0km) | 133.0km |
| 15-05 | 109 | 110 | Stage 1Agrigento - Modica (175.0km) | 175.0km |
| 24-04 | DNF | | Amstel Gold Race (CDM) | 253.0km |
| 11-04 | DNF | | Paris-Roubaix (CDM) | 266.0km |
| 04-04 | 54 | | Ronde van Vlaanderen (CDM) | 270.0km |
| | | Driedaagse De Panne (2.2) |
| 76 | | Klassement |
| 01-04 | 140 | 76 | Stage 4De Panne - De Panne (14.0km) | 14.0km |
| 31-03 | 63 | | Stage 2Zottegem - Koksijde (240.0km) | 240.0km |
| 30-03 | 90 | | Stage 1Mouscron - Zottegem (173.0km) | 173.0km |
| 20-03 | 136 | | Milano-Sanremo (CDM) | 294.0km |
| 28-02 | DNF | | Kuurne-Brussel-Kuurne (1.2) | 188.0km |
| 27-02 | DNF | | Omloop Het Volk (1.1) | 202.0km |
| 07-02 | 73 | | G.P. Costa degli Etruschi (National) | |